An eviction notice is a legal document that landlords use to inform tenants that they must vacate the property within a certain period of time. If you have received an eviction notice, it is essential to act quickly and seek the advice of a qualified lawyer who specializes in landlord-tenant law. An eviction notice lawyer can provide you with valuable information about your rights as a tenant and help you navigate the eviction process.

One of the primary reasons to hire an eviction notice lawyer is to ensure that your rights are protected throughout the eviction process. Landlord-tenant laws can be complex and vary from state to state, making it essential to have someone with legal expertise on your side. An experienced eviction notice lawyer will review your case, explain your rights, and help you understand your options for defending against the eviction.

Additionally, an eviction notice lawyer can assist you in negotiating with your landlord to potentially avoid eviction altogether. In some cases, landlords may be willing to work with tenants to come to a mutually agreeable solution, such as setting up a payment plan for overdue rent or resolving lease violations. A lawyer can help facilitate these negotiations and ensure that your interests are represented.

If negotiations with your landlord are unsuccessful, an eviction notice lawyer can represent you in court if the case goes to trial. A lawyer will prepare your defense, gather evidence, and present your case before a judge to fight against the eviction. Having legal representation in court can significantly increase your chances of success and potentially allow you to remain in your home.
